The question

Is it permissible to take interest from government banks on deposits? Are prizes from bank raffles permissible? Does a father have the right to demand that his son repay the expenses of his studies abroad?

The answer

1. Banking interest is usury (riba) and is impermissible for the depositor. It must be taken and spent on general Muslim welfare. It is not permissible to leave it for the usurious bank.

2. The father is not obligated to pay for his son's education expenses abroad. If he pays them as a voluntary act, he has no right to demand their return except as a matter of filial piety and reward. If he pays them on the condition of repayment and the son agrees, then the son must repay them. However, if he pays them without informing the son, then the prevailing custom in the community should be consulted.
